Inlaid table

Louis Majorelle

Cite ↓
Date
c.1900
Medium
Fruit wood with rounded rectangular top, inlaid with a design of Dutchman's pipe in various woods and mother of pearl. The legs carved with Dutch iris
Dimensions
74.5 x 88.5 x 64.5cm
Credit
Purchased 1983
